A message from Coach Brodeur - "It is my goal as the head coach to offer your daughter a positive learning experience through basketball.  I hope that she will be able to use this knowledge to help her in many of the challenges she will face throughout life.  Hard work and maximum effort will provide the foundation of this experience for your daughter."

  Ray Brodeur - Varsity Head Coach

  Coach Brodeur begins his 3rd year at Andover High School as head coach.  Before Coach Brodeur landed as the Head Coach at Andover, he was the B squad (Sophomore Team) coach at Andover High School for the boys program. Coach Brodeur also spent a lot of his coaching time tuning up some of our current Andover girls by coaching in the Traveling program.  Before Coach Brodeur began his coaching career he was a two year letter winner at Forest Lake Senior High School earning All-Conference Honorable Mention and was a senior captain for his Northeast Suburban Conference winning team.  He received his bachelor’s degree in Business Management and his Graduate Teaching license from The College of St. Scholastica. This is Coach Brodeur’s second year teaching Social Studies at Andover High School. Coach Brodeur lives in the community with his wife Becky and four children.
       
  Shelby Chollett - Coach/Program Assistant    
       
  Coach Chollett is beginning her first year as a high school basketball coach/program assistant.  She graduated from Andover High School and is currently at St. Cloud State University working towards her Master of Science in School Counseling, as well as her Bachelor's degree in Business.  As a former Andover Husky basketball player herself, Coach Chollett is familiar with Andover's community, players, as well as philosophy and respect for the black, white, and gold.  Amongst other sports, Chollett played basketball for over 10 years for numerous select elite teams and coaches.  Working many summers for camps and clinics, she has great passion for the game and to help players improve on and off the court.      
       
 

Wade Johnson - JV Coach

 
       
 

Coach Johnson is in his 4th year coaching at Andover in the Girls program.  Coach Johnson has had previous coaching experience at Coon Rapids, Benilde St. Margaret’s High School, Coon Rapids and Roosevelt Middle School.  Before his coaching career Coach Johnson played basketball at St. Francis High School and has gained the knowledge and motivational pieces as a coach to allow for his athletes to compete and be successful at a high level.  Coach Johnson received his bachelor’s degree from St. Cloud University and has been a Physical Education Teacher for 14 yrs, 7th year at Andover.

   
       
  Chris Wallin - Sophomore Coach  
     
 

Coach Wallin joins the Andover girls’ program after a two-year hiatus away from basketball.  Prior to coming to Andover, Coach Wallin spent 7 years coaching basketball in the Spring Lake Park, Blaine, Columbia Heights, and Stillwater programs.  Along with coaching basketball, he also coached football and baseball at Blaine for 5 years.  Dating back about 15 years ago, Coach Wallin was a three-sport athlete at Spring Lake Park where he was a three-year letter winner in football and a two-year letter winner in basketball and baseball.  He also earned honorable mention honors in football and basketball.  After high school, he played football at the University of Minnesota, Duluth for one year.  Eventually, Coach Wallin graduated from the University of Wisconsin, River Falls with a bachelor’s degree in physical education and health education.  Currently, he is teaching 6th grade health at Sandburg Middle School in Anoka.  Some things Coach Wallin likes to do when he isn’t coaching and teaching are: spending time with his family which consists of his son Ryan (5), daughter Megan (3), and wife Richelle, golfing (he isn’t very good, but likes to try), fishing, and hunting.

   
       
  Bree Nieland - Freshman Coach  
   
 

Coach Nieland is in her 3rd year of coaching 9th grade girls basketball, her 5th year of coaching 9th grade girls fastpitch for Andover High School, and has been co-coaching Andover’s 16U Summer Fastptitch team for the past five summers.  Coach Nieland is a graduate of Coon Rapids High School where she played basketball and fastpitch for four years before she moved on to earn her bachelor’s degree in Art Education at The College of Saint Benedict/Saint John’s University.  In addition to her work as a coach and teacher, Coach Nieland is currently completing her master’s degree through Saint Mary’s University.
